klimakommunikasjon
Definisjon
Praksisen og studiet av å formidle informasjon, ideer og budskap relatert til klimaendringer, deres virkninger og tiltak for å redusere dem til ulike målgrupper.

Etymologi og opprinnelse
Derived from the Norwegian compound word 'klima' meaning 'climate' and 'kommunikasjon' meaning 'communication', itself from Latin 'communicatio' via Norwegian, denoting the act of sharing or exchanging information.

a/b-testing
A/B testing and klimakommunikasjon (climate communication) intersect in marketing and digital strategy by enabling organizations to empirically optimize how they communicate climate-related messages to target audiences. Klimakommunikasjon often involves sensitive topics that require careful framing to motivate behavioral change or support for sustainability initiatives. By employing A/B testing, marketers can experiment with different messaging angles, visuals, calls-to-action, or framing strategies (e.g., emphasizing economic benefits vs. environmental urgency) to identify which versions resonate best with specific audience segments. This data-driven approach helps refine climate communication campaigns to maximize engagement, trust, and conversion rates, thereby improving the effectiveness of sustainability marketing efforts. Furthermore, A/B testing can reveal cultural or demographic differences in climate message reception, allowing for tailored communication strategies that are more persuasive and less likely to trigger resistance or apathy. In digital strategy, this iterative testing aligns with agile marketing principles, ensuring klimakommunikasjon is continuously optimized based on real user feedback rather than assumptions, which is critical given the complexity and evolving nature of climate discourse.
